In this reflection, Charles Williams addresses the alarming trends in education regarding equity, particularly focusing on the backlash against initiatives aimed at supporting Black students. He emphasizes the importance of the Black Student Success Plan in Chicago, arguing that it is a necessary corrective measure to address systemic neglect and disparities faced by Black students. Williams challenges the misconception that equity efforts harm other groups and highlights the benefits of equitable practices for all students. He calls for educators to resist political pressures that undermine equity and to advocate for the rights and futures of marginalized students.
